How Botox Clinical Trials Are Expanding Treatment Possibilities

Botox clinical trials sit at the intersection of established medicine and ongoing innovation. While botulinum toxin is widely recognized for smoothing facial lines, research continues to explore its effectiveness across a broader range of conditions, including chronic migraine, muscle spasticity, excessive sweating, and certain bladder disorders.

Each trial is designed to answer a specific question, such as whether a new formulation lasts longer, produces fewer side effects, or performs better for a particular condition. Participants are enrolled under strict protocols, with regular monitoring and clearly defined endpoints. This structure can offer a level of medical oversight that differs from routine care, with frequent follow-ups and detailed assessments.

For individuals already considering Botox treatments, clinical trials can introduce alternative dosing schedules, newer delivery techniques, or next-generation formulations that are not yet widely available. At the same time, participation involves uncertainty, as outcomes are still being studied and not guaranteed.

Who Typically Qualifies For Botox Clinical Trials

Eligibility for Botox clinical trials depends on the study’s focus and design. Researchers establish detailed inclusion and exclusion criteria to ensure results are meaningful and participant safety is maintained. These criteria often reflect the specific condition being studied, prior treatment history, and overall health status.

For cosmetic-focused trials, participants may need to meet certain age ranges or demonstrate visible signs of dynamic wrinkles. Therapeutic trials, such as those for migraines or muscle disorders, often require a documented diagnosis and a history of symptoms that meet predefined thresholds.

Medical screenings are a standard part of the enrollment process. These may include physical exams, questionnaires, and a review of past treatments. The goal is not only to identify suitable candidates but also to minimize potential risks associated with the intervention.

The Financial Side Of Participating In Clinical Research

Cost considerations often play a central role in the decision to join a clinical trial. Unlike standard Botox treatments, which can be expensive and require ongoing maintenance, many clinical trials cover the cost of the study drug and related procedures.

Participants may also receive compensation for time and travel, depending on the study’s structure. This can make trials particularly appealing for individuals exploring treatment options but concerned about affordability.

Financial And Practical Considerations Participants Should Weigh

  • Coverage of treatment costs, including injections and follow-up visits
  • Reimbursement for travel, parking, or time commitments
  • Access to specialized care teams without standard consultation fees
  • Potential need for multiple clinic visits over an extended period
  • Limitations on receiving additional treatments outside the study

While the financial aspect can be advantageous, it is important to recognize that compensation is not uniform across all trials. Each study outlines its own policies, and participants should review these details carefully before enrolling.

Understanding The Structure And Phases Of Trials

Botox clinical trials typically progress through multiple phases, each designed to answer different questions about safety, effectiveness, and optimal use. Early-phase trials may focus on dosing and safety, while later phases compare the treatment to existing standards or placebos.

Participants are often assigned to groups through randomization. In some cases, this means receiving the investigational treatment, while in others it may involve a placebo or an established alternative. Blinded study designs are common, meaning neither the participant nor the provider knows which group they are in during the trial period.

This structure helps ensure reliable results but can also shape the participant experience. For example, those seeking immediate cosmetic results may find the possibility of receiving a placebo less appealing, while those focused on long-term therapeutic outcomes may be more comfortable with the uncertainty.

Safety Monitoring And Potential Side Effects

Safety is a central priority in any clinical trial, and Botox studies are no exception. Participants are closely monitored for side effects, with protocols in place to address any adverse reactions quickly.

Common side effects associated with Botox include localized pain, swelling, or temporary muscle weakness near the injection site. In therapeutic contexts, additional effects may vary depending on the condition being treated and the dosage used.

Common Side Effects Observed In Botox Trials

  • Mild bruising or swelling at the injection site
  • Temporary muscle weakness or drooping in nearby areas
  • Headache or flu-like symptoms following treatment
  • Dry mouth or localized discomfort depending on injection site
  • Rare but more serious complications requiring medical evaluation

The controlled nature of clinical trials means that side effects are documented and analyzed in detail. Participants typically have direct access to study coordinators and medical professionals, which can provide reassurance and timely support if issues arise.

How To Find And Evaluate Legitimate Trials

Finding a reputable Botox clinical trial requires careful research and attention to detail. Trials are often listed through official registries, academic medical centers, and specialized research organizations. Each listing provides information about the study’s purpose, eligibility criteria, and contact details.

Evaluating a trial involves more than confirming its legitimacy. Participants should consider the study’s duration, location, and level of commitment required. Understanding the sponsor, whether a pharmaceutical company, research institution, or healthcare organization, can also offer insight into the study’s scope and credibility.

Key Factors That Help Identify Reputable Opportunities

  • Registration in recognized clinical trial databases
  • Clear documentation of study objectives and protocols
  • Transparency around risks, benefits, and compensation
  • Oversight by institutional review boards or ethics committees
  • Availability of informed consent documentation before enrollment

Taking time to review these elements helps ensure that participation is both safe and aligned with personal expectations.

What Participation Feels Like Day To Day

The day-to-day experience of participating in a Botox clinical trial can vary depending on the study design. Some trials require only a handful of visits over several months, while others involve more frequent monitoring and follow-up appointments.

Participants typically begin with a baseline assessment, followed by scheduled treatment sessions and periodic evaluations. These visits may include physical exams, questionnaires, and imaging or measurement of treatment outcomes. The structured nature of the process can feel more intensive than standard care, but it also provides a consistent framework for tracking progress.

Time commitment is an important consideration. While some individuals appreciate the routine and close medical attention, others may find the schedule demanding. Understanding these expectations in advance can help determine whether participation fits comfortably within daily life.
